It set the tone for the state-wide run which attracted some 635,000 participants, including
students, teachers, school staff and parents.
The staggering figure was an overwhelming success as it surpassed Johor's previous record of
626,921 participants from 1,044 schools in 2002, which earned a place in the Malaysia Book of
Records.
Johor education director Markom Giran said the Larian Perdana Mahkota figure, however, cannot
be recognised as a new record as only half the participants were able to register due to the
massive floods which hit the state recently.
To make it all the event even more memorable, Sultan Ibrahim Sultan Iskandar graced the event
held at Johor Bahru's Dataran Bandaraya.
The run was flagged off by the Tunku Temenggong of Johor Tunku Idris Sultan Ibrahim. Earlier
the Tunku Mahkota held a teleconference with Deputy Education Minister Datuk Puad Zarkashi in
Batu Pahat.
The Larian Perdana Mahkota was also held in all the other districts in the state and Markom
announced that it will become an annual event in the Johor Education Department's calendar.
The Education Ministry's director sports Puan Ee Hong, was more than pleased with Johor's
efforts to implement the "Passion for Sport" programme under "1 Student 1 Sport" and take
sports to a new level.
"The ministry hopes to organise a similar event nation-wide in April. I salute Johor for taking the
lead in inspiring the public to participate in an event involving the masses." -- JJ SHAH

One of the greatest habits you can get into in your life is jogging in the morning. It’s simply
the best way that I know of to start the day off right.
But why first thing in the morning? Why not wait until after work or later in the evening?
Don’t get me wrong, jogging every day is extremely beneficial no matter what time you do it.
But doing it in the morning is much better in my opinion. And here’s why…
An experiment was done once with a large group of people who exercised sparingly. They
were given the same workout routine to perform each and every day for a month.
However, half of the group did their workout first thing in the morning. The other half did it
when they got off of work. They were forced to stick with it. And then after a month, they
were free to do as they pleased.
After a few months past, they asked the group if they planned on continuing their exercise
routine. Surprisingly, the group that exercised in the morning were 80% more likely to
stick with their workout compared to the other group.
I know what you’re thinking, “No way! That’s just not me.” Well, it can be you! And it’s much
easier then you think.
You will simply be amazed at how much more energy you will have during the day. Before I
started this habit, I had a very hard time making it through the afternoons. Right after lunch
I could barely keep my eyes open!
Doing any kind of work proved to be very difficult. But instantly, my morning jog completely
changed all of that.
You will start to notice that you will be able to get so much more done. Your metabolism will
be working for you throughout the entire day. You will also find yourself being much happier
with life and everything in it.
The grass will seem greener. The air fresher. Everything you do will have more meaning and
purpose.
Another thing you will begin to notice is you will start sleeping better. It will be much easier
for you to fall asleep each night. And you will also find yourself sleeping deeper and deeper
throughout the entire night.
It’s really something you have to experience first-hand. Your self-esteem will go way up. You
will feel so much better about yourself. You will start to see yourself as a highly effective and
hard working person.
And you will notice that you are much sharper and more alert. It will add confidence in
yourself in everything that you do.
Making It A Routine
I get asked all the time how I can get up so early and start jogging. And the answer is
simple…
It’s just as easy to get in the habit of jogging as it is to get in the habit of watching television.
Most people just choose the TV because it requires less effort.
The hardest thing in the world to do is break old habits. You’ve probably made it a habit to do
very little when you first wake up. The longer you have done it, the harder it is to break out
of the habit. But if you want to get in the habit of a morning jog, here is what I suggest you
do…
First, get out your workout clothes and place them beside your bed. Have it all out so you can
get dressed and go. Have this be the last thing you do before you go to bed each night.
Second, tell someone about it. Tell a close friend that tomorrow you are going to start getting
in the habit of jogging in the mornings. This will help you take action. You don’t want them to
ask you the next day how your job was and you disappointedly tell them you didn’t do it. This
will be the final thing that goes through your mind before you decide if you’re actually going
to do it.
Finally, don’t take days off. OK, I guess you can rest on Sunday. But don’t skip a weekday
“just because.” This is extremely important when you are first starting out.
It’s been said that it takes 21 days to make something a habit. So make sure that the first 21
days you don’t let yourself off the hook. This is something that is going to change your life,
so stay committed to it.
If you want, start setting your alarm 10-20 minutes earlier to allow yourself plenty of time.
This will make sure that you don’t have any excuse to skip a day.
No matter how tired you are when you wake up, after about two minutes into your jog the
fog will start to go away in your mind and you will be wide awake. And you’ll stay awake
throughout the entire day, no matter how little you slept the night before.
Update: One thing that has worked really well for me is that I made a rule that I'm not
allowed to eat breakfast until I've had my morning jog and shower. When I wake up, I'm
usually very hungry. So by making this rule, it forces me to want to hurry up and get my jog
over with so I can start chowing down!
You’ll be ready to tackle whatever life brings you. And you’ll do it with more energy, and
more excitement then you have had in your entire life.
I sincerely hope you try it for yourself. You will be thankful you did.
